Transaction 39bae6cae344abed015a95cfa783f58141e402b7c309840b481fff2119926bbd
1 Input
1 Output
-
39bae6cae344abed015a95cfa783f58141e402b7c309840b481fff2119926bbd:0
- value
- 2638706
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5972c173ce46c89b1676c1340353cfdfd9f4a621c10ef2f105db611b68c49fe6
- address
- bc1pt9evzu7wgmyfk9nkcy6qx570mlvlff3pcy809ug9mds3k6xynlnq62sfuq